Understanding the Key Aspects of Caribbean Airlines Cancellation
Caribbean Airlines, like most airlines, has specific rules and regulations for cancellations that vary depending on the type of ticket purchased, the fare class, and the reason for the cancellation. It’s crucial to understand the details of the airline’s Caribbean Airlines cancellation policy to know what steps to take if you need to cancel your flight.
1. Types of Tickets and Fare Classes
The cancellation policy is influenced by the type of ticket you purchased. If you bought a non-refundable ticket, it may be subject to cancellation fees, and you might not receive a full refund. However, refundable tickets generally provide more flexibility, including the possibility of getting your money back if you cancel within a certain period.
2. Timing of Cancellation
When you cancel your flight also plays a significant role. The closer you are to your departure date, the higher the chances of paying cancellation fees. Caribbean Airlines may provide a window in which you can cancel without facing hefty fees—usually within 24 hours of booking for certain fare types. It’s always best to cancel as soon as possible if you know your plans have changed.
3. Eligibility for Refunds
Caribbean Airlines has specific conditions under which you may be eligible for a refund, which is also impacted by your ticket type. Refund eligibility also depends on whether the airline or you are responsible for the cancellation. The Caribbean Airlines Refund Policy provides clear guidelines on how refunds are processed in various situations.
How to Cancel Your Caribbean Airlines Flight
Cancelling your Caribbean Airlines flight is straightforward, but it's essential to follow the correct steps to ensure that the process is handled properly.
1. Online Cancellations
The easiest way to cancel your Caribbean Airlines flight is by visiting their official website. Here’s how you can do it:
Go to the Caribbean Airlines website.
Log into your account or enter your booking details using your reservation number.
Navigate to the "Manage My Booking" section.
Follow the instructions to cancel your flight.
2. Through Customer Service
If you are unable to cancel online or prefer speaking to a representative, you can contact Caribbean Airlines Customer Service. Their team will assist you in processing the cancellation, and they can provide information on the applicable fees and refund options.
3. Cancellation via Mobile App
If you’ve booked your flight through the Caribbean Airlines mobile app, you can also cancel your flight directly from the app. Simply log in, locate your booking, and follow the cancellation process.
4. Ticket Change Option
In some cases, instead of cancelling your flight, Caribbean Airlines might allow you to change your booking. This can be a more convenient option if you still plan on flying but need to adjust your travel dates. The Caribbean Airlines Ticket Change option can usually be accessed online or via customer service, but additional fees may apply depending on your fare class.
Refunds and Fees: What to Expect After Cancelling
When cancelling your flight with Caribbean Airlines, the next step is understanding the Caribbean Airlines Refund Policy and how cancellation fees work.
1. Refunds
If you cancel your flight within the permitted window, you may be eligible for a refund, depending on your ticket type. Refundable tickets are generally easier to get a refund for, whereas non-refundable tickets might incur a cancellation fee. It's crucial to review your booking details before proceeding with cancellation to understand what you can expect.
Refunds can be processed to your original method of payment, but it’s important to note that they may take some time. For example, credit card refunds can take anywhere from a few days to several weeks.
2. Cancellation Fees
Caribbean Airlines charges cancellation fees depending on the type of ticket and how close to the flight date you are cancelling. For non-refundable tickets, cancellation fees could be high, and in some cases, you might only be eligible for travel vouchers or future credits instead of a refund. Always verify the cancellation fee for your specific fare class.
3. Special Circumstances
If your flight is cancelled by Caribbean Airlines due to unforeseen circumstances such as weather events or operational issues, you may be eligible for a full refund without penalty. Additionally, if you cancel due to illness or other emergencies, you may need to provide documentation to support your claim for a refund.
FAQs: Common Questions About Caribbean Airlines Cancellation Policy
Q1: Can I cancel my Caribbean Airlines flight for free?
Yes, you can cancel your flight for free within 24 hours of booking if you meet the criteria set by the airline. However, after this period, cancellation fees may apply, and non-refundable tickets generally do not qualify for full refunds.
Q2: How do I request a refund after cancelling my Caribbean Airlines flight?
You can request a refund through the Caribbean Airlines Customer Service team or by accessing the "Manage My Booking" section on the website. Refund requests are usually processed within a few weeks, depending on the method of payment.
Q3: Can I change my flight instead of cancelling it?
Yes, Caribbean Airlines offers a ticket change option for certain fare types. However, changing your flight may come with additional fees, especially if the new ticket is more expensive. You can modify your booking through the website or by contacting customer service.
Q4: What happens if Caribbean Airlines cancels my flight?
If Caribbean Airlines cancels your flight, you are usually entitled to a full refund, as per their cancellation policy. Alternatively, you may be offered a rebooking option or travel credit, depending on the circumstances of the cancellation.
Q5: How long does it take to get a refund from Caribbean Airlines?
Refunds typically take 7 to 14 business days to process, but this can vary depending on the method of payment and the specifics of your booking. If there is a delay, you can contact Caribbean Airlines Customer Service for an update.
